A new notice of contest public of Military Police of Rio Grande do Norte (PM RN Contest 2021) is approaching. The new competition was announced last Monday, February 1st, by the State Governor, Fátima Bezerra. On her social media, she confirmed that 211 vacancies will be opened for combat officers and the medical staff of the corporation.
Of the total number of vacancies expected for the next competition, 132 will be for combat officers. The career, by law, requires Bachelor of Laws. The remaining 79 vacancies will be offered for the PM medical staff.
In the second case, opportunities are foreseen for the staff of officers and health support, which may require a higher level in Medicine, Dentistry, Pharmacy, Nursing, Social Work, Physiotherapy, Speech Therapy, Nutrition, Psychology, Veterinary Medicine or Biomedicine.
“We will now also hold a selection process for officers, with 132 positions for combat officers and 79 for the PM medical staff. We are doing something unprecedented in Rio Grande do Norte. This is the first time in history that a government has managed to make new hires for all of the state’s security forces viable,” said the governor on her social media.
The officer, in the rank of 2nd lieutenant, has remuneration of R$9,822.51. The enlisted men (soldiers) have the initials of R$3,571.82, which can reach R$8,929.56 in the role of second lieutenant.
The competition notice is expected to be published by June, as the corporation informed the Folha Dirigida website in January.
Now, one basic project will be sent to the organizing committees soon. Only after the company has been chosen and signed by the parties will the notice be published.
Determination of Justice
In May 2020, the 6th Public Treasury Court of Natal partially upheld the request made by the Public Prosecutor's Office of RN to open a new competition for the corporation.
The Court considered that the last PM-RN competition for health positions took place in 2000, that is, more than 20 years ago. In addition, the Court assessed that, with the current staff, the tendency is for the staff to be emptied.
The determination also stated that, although 100 thousand people benefit from the support bodies of the Health Directorate of the Military Police of Rio Grande do Norte, the Public Authorities did not adopt any measures to avoid the collapse of the Military Police Hospitals-RN.
